-- Derived from AWS service descriptions, licensed under Apache 2.0.

-- |
-- Module      : Amazonka.LexModels.GetIntents
-- Copyright   : (c) 2013-2023 Brendan Hay
-- License     : Mozilla Public License, v. 2.0.
-- Maintainer  : Brendan Hay
-- Stability   : auto-generated
-- Portability : non-portable (GHC extensions)
--
-- Returns intent information as follows:
--
-- -   If you specify the @nameContains@ field, returns the @$LATEST@
--     version of all intents that contain the specified string.
--
-- -   If you don\'t specify the @nameContains@ field, returns information
--     about the @$LATEST@ version of all intents.
--
-- The operation requires permission for the @lex:GetIntents@ action.
--
-- This operation returns paginated results.

-- | /See:/ 'newGetIntents' smart constructor.
data GetIntents = GetIntents'
  { -- | The maximum number of intents to return in the response. The default is
    -- 10.
    maxResults :: Prelude.Maybe Prelude.Natural,
    -- | Substring to match in intent names. An intent will be returned if any
    -- part of its name matches the substring. For example, \"xyz\" matches
    -- both \"xyzabc\" and \"abcxyz.\"
    nameContains :: Prelude.Maybe Prelude.Text,
    -- | A pagination token that fetches the next page of intents. If the
    -- response to this API call is truncated, Amazon Lex returns a pagination
    -- token in the response. To fetch the next page of intents, specify the
    -- pagination token in the next request.
    nextToken :: Prelude.Maybe Prelude.Text
  }
  deriving (Prelude.Eq, Prelude.Read, Prelude.Show, Prelude.Generic)
